Misconception 2: LASIK Can Just Treat Nearsightedness
The preferred assumption when LASIK was first introduced was that it could just deal with nearsightedness. Nevertheless, a lot has altered for many years and LASIK currently permits clients to deal with a wide range of refractive errors, including farsightedness and also astigmatism.
LASIK jobs by reshaping the cornea so that light entering the eye concentrates a lot more clearly on the retina, improving your vision. The treatment entails producing a thin flap on the cornea, which is after that folded back. The doctor after that makes use of a laser to improve the cornea to make sure that it is flatter, which aids fix your myopia or hyperopia.

Myth 4: LASIK Can't Remedy Astigmatism
The reality is, LASIK can correct astigmatism. It improves astigmatism by improving the cornea to ensure that it is much more uniformly curved. This improves the concentrating power of the eye and also allows light to focus on the retina.
Throughout the surgical procedure, your specialist will make use of a device called a microkeratome or laser to create a paper-thin flap in the cornea. They will certainly then fold up back the flap.
LASIK can treat nearsightedness (nearsightedness), hyperopia (farsightedness) and also astigmatism, although LASIK does not successfully right serious astigmatism as a result of its abnormality. Nonetheless, various other laser-assisted refractive surgeries can correct this common vision error.
Myth 5: LASIK Can Not Be Painless
LASIK is a fast and basically pain-free treatment. Numbing drops are applied beforehand to limit any kind of discomfort you might feel during treatment. You may notice a minor feeling of stress when the corneal flap is developed, however that's it.
